There are 56 m&ms in a bag. They are all red or blue with a ratio of 3:4. How many blue m&ms are there?

Mathematics
2 answers:
valentina_108 [34]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

\huge\boxed{\sf 32\  m\&ms}

Step-by-step explanation:

Red m&ms = 3x

Blue m&ms = 4x

<u>Condition given:</u>

3x + 4x = 56 (x being the unknown)

7x = 56

Divide 7 to both sides

x = 56 / 7

x = 8

So,

Blue m&ms = 4 (8) = 32 m&ms
